Mission Statement

Under the direction of the Vice President Sales Operations, Hitachi Energy Sales US, this role will manage and assist in governing the internal sales policies/processes, sales tool support, best practices, and special assignments across the United States. Focus will be on developing, documenting, and delivering mission-critical sales processes working with external facing sales professionals to achieve targets, support sales data needs, and reinforce proper Sales tool use for new sales hires and the existing sales force.

Main Accountabilities:

  • Partner with US sales leaders to define, implement, and manage key sales processes, operational excellence methodology, sales tools, reporting, and process documentation management.
  • Train and support new sales hires and existing sales force on processes to foster collaboration and enable efficiencies.
  • Collaborate with Regional US Sales Vice Presidents to develop and distribute best practices as they relate to sales strategies and processes.
  • Administer, support, and document strategic projects assigned by the VP of US Sales Operations and/or SVP of US Sales.
  • Ensure sales pursuits are following a consistent outcome-based sales process.
  • Set standards, track hygiene, and provide insights relative to account planning, pipeline management, and opportunity forecasting.
  • Align with the regional commercial operations manager to ensure smooth rollout of initiatives and systems.
  • Drive sales planning and sales process execution consistency, including a cadence of quarterly performance reviews.
  • Leverage deliverables of global team to reduce duplication/increase capacity in the region.
  • Ensure a foundation of reliable data and simplified processes.
  • Living Hitachi Energy’s core values of safety and integrity, which means taking responsibility for your own actions while caring for your colleagues and the business.
     

Required:  Knowledge, Skills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ering or business administration or technical field / advanced degree desirable; Equitable experience in lieu of degree will be considered. 
  • Minimum 5 years in related experience in Sales Processes and Best Practices required.
  • Exceptional communication (written and verbal) and presentation skills with ability to collaborate as part of a team both virtually and in-person.
  • Possess strong business process and policy development and documentation skills.
  • Proficient in Salesforce.com, MS Word, Excel, PPT

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
